Thank you for the reply.  I have realized the issue is with the spreadsheet import and not Enpass.

Although I have not made a test to prove it yet ... I have read that opening a .csv and then re-saving causes it to convert to Sci Notation.

If I had started with a true EXCEL worksheet; added all the data, then saved it as a .csv and imported it without opening, it allegedly would not have this error.
